Output 080e287611a5fe81555391efa3380f29e475f78da17ae038199382a9286b941d:1

value
39468524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63ea44f74da17588a5a7f99520e7478417190896 OP_EQUAL
address
3AoKTrj2WLBAvqpmsPBxNrL7kmoUMDgsFP
transaction
080e287611a5fe81555391efa3380f29e475f78da17ae038199382a9286b941d
confirmations
328091
spent
true